Jo Van Ginderachter

VIB-UGent Center for Inflammation Research, BE
Biography

Jo Van Ginderachter graduated as bio-engineer at Vrije Universiteit Brussel in 1995 and obtained his PhD in the lab of Cellular and Molecular Immunology at the same university in 2002, studying the impact of the innate and adaptive immune system on the growth and metastasis of mouse lymphoma models. He continued his postdoctoral training in Brussels funded by a competitive Prospective Research for Brussels grant. Jo Van Ginderachter became staff scientist in the Cellular and Molecular Immunology Lab in 2006, Assistant professor at VUB in 2010, Group Leader of VIB in 2012 and Tenure Track Professor of Immunology at VUB in 2014. He is now heading the Cellular and Molecular Immunology Lab as tenured full professor. He is an author of 124 scientific publications, with over 10.000 citations, and 4 book chapters and is inventor on 7 patents. He is also Board member of the Belgian Immunological Society, the Belgian Association for Cancer Research and Flanders Vaccine.

The mission of his lab is to characterize the heterogeneity and function of immunoregulatory cells (monocytes, macrophages, dendritic cells, Treg) in the tumor microenvironment and use these cells as an in vivo sensor to track anti-tumor immunity and as a target for therapeutic intervention. In this respect, his lab pioneered the use of Nanobodies as exquisite tools to target tumor-infiltrating immune cells.
